Place in Under-16 decider secured by Wanderers

-

THE WEXFORD Wanderers Under-16s hosted Portarling­ton at Park Lane last Sunday in the final round of the Leinster League in a must-win fixture to secure a place in the final.

Wanderers started well with Conor Devereux scoring in the corner in the opening minutes before Tarnawski smashed over midway through the half to double the lead.

Portarling­ton rallied however and scored an unconverte­d try to narrow the gap before side-stepping outside centre Shane McGuinness evaded the visitors’ back line and scored in the corner to give Wanderers a 15-5 lead at the interval.

In the second period and with the wind in their backs, Wanderers continued to make good ground with Tarnawski, Kelly-Komalfe, Peilow and Dixon all carrying the ball strongly.

Indeed, one of the highlights of this contest was the skill Kel- ly-Komalfe displayed in time and again turning over the ball at the ruck and turning defence into attack. In this he was ably assisted by Roche at scrum-half who without fail flawlessly distribute­d the ball all day to his back line marshalled by Harney outside him.

In the second period Wanderers introduced O’Connor to midfield and almost immediatel­y his athletic ability reaped results when he stripped the Portarling­ton defence to score near the posts to assist Kehoe with the conversion.

The visitors still had some fight left and scored a try on the left wing which they converted to narrow the gap.

Wanderers dug deep with the forwards keeping the pressure on, especially in the scrums and line-outs where Richards continued to excel despite the swirling wind. The last act of the game saw O’Connor stopped just short of the line on the right wing where quick recycling and even quicker thinking from out-half Harney saw him diagonally cut the visitors’ defence to score under the posts and give Wanderers a hard-fought and well-deserved 29-12 win. The side will face Carlow in a few weeks in the league final.

In other news, Wanderers’ first XV will travel to neutral Tullow next Sunday, March 26, to face Newbridge at 3 p.m. in the play-off of the Leinster League. The game provides Wanderers with a winner-takes-all opportunit­y to bury the disappoint­ment of narrowly missing out on the Division 2B title and progress to Division 2A next season.
